Our Retail Store Managers play a critical role in building and leading teams to consistently deliver on our brand promise.
Roles and Responsibilities
- Cultivate and maintain a healthy talent pipeline, including oversight of front store and cross-trained colleague performance and development, contributing to career progression, involving hiring, training, performance management, and where required, termination of employment
- Ensure appropriate staffing to operate store successfully by scheduling to demand, consistently creating and publishing the schedule 3 weeks in advance, and maintaining financial stewardship of store labor spending
- Improve store performance measures (sales, service, loyalty, shrink, compliance, etc.) by coaching colleagues and working within the #One Team dynamic to identify and address barriers to operation
- Maintain a safe and high-quality working environment that complies with all regulatory and company standards
- Oversee timely and quality training of front store and cross-trained colleagues
- Conduct regular check-ins with all direct reports to track business goals and maintain team engagement
- Maintain a strong working relationship with Rx DL, Pharmacy Manager, pharmacy team and any other in-store teams (e.g., Minute Clinic, etc.) to foster a #One Team mentality and support a holistic total store staffing pipeline
- Partner with FS DL to establish store priorities, implement new initiatives, and engage all colleagues
- Act as an ambassador for CVS Health through professional behaviors and positive engagement within the community

- 1-3 years of prior relevant work experience
- Work flexible schedules including early morning and evening shifts according to store needs and operating hours; two closing shifts per week and four weekend shifts per month are required at a minimum
- Examples:
- Store Manager is scheduled consistently four Saturday OR Sunday shifts each month equating to working a total of four weekend shifts per month
- Store Manager is scheduled a Saturday and Sunday shift in the same weekend, with two weekends on per month equating to working a total of four weekend shifts per month
